Govt committed to welfare of disabled: Zardari
ISLAMABAD: President Asif Ali Zardari has said the government is committed
towards welfare and development of the people with disabilities and will make
every effort to ensure that they are not deprived of opportunities for
development as a normal and productive human beings.
In his message on "White Cane Safety Day", which is observed globally on October
15 as international day of the blind, he said the government would like to
upgrade existing facilities for them.
This will ensure the provision of modern braille equipment with IT based
approaches in all public sector facilities for the visually impaired, he
added.President Zardari said the day creates awareness amongst both the sighted
and visually handicapped about the significance of "White Cane" in mobility of
visually handicapped.
He said the occasion will also help in highlighting the basic needs of visually
impaired people.The president said the government has always made maximum
efforts to provide education and rehabilitation services to the partially
sighted and blind members of the society.
"I would like to give the assurance that the government will make utmost efforts
to educate blind children and youth." He also vowed to provide these people with
adequate skills and technical training facilities and commensurate employment
opportunities so that they retain their rightful place in the society
